Transaction 8b58b307247c983a1958c011777145264cda7ea1fbc24eda05290e51f53fbe9f
1 Input
1 Output
-
8b58b307247c983a1958c011777145264cda7ea1fbc24eda05290e51f53fbe9f:0
- value
- 40666
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 172d8b24436adbce678c08ab4f2244a5324d8a3b OP_EQUALVERIFY OP_CHECKSIG
- address
- 137Z6qE8hQqfgpwuLdscU4hBAUSuQYVYX9